maemo.org - Talk

maemo.org - Talk (https://talk.maemo.org/index.php)
-   Games (https://talk.maemo.org/forumdisplay.php?f=12)
-   -   [Maemo 5] Angry Birds Level Editor - NOW FULLY WORKING (https://talk.maemo.org/showthread.php?t=40591)

cgarvie 2010-01-26 13:19

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by stobbsc (Post 495409)
cgarvie those are some pretty cool levels you have there :-)

for the pyramid one it took me ages to get it in 1 bird but I managed it :-)Scored 52460

OhPiggywhereArtThough is a very sneaky level I like it.

managed to work it out without looking at your code too :-)
1 bird required. 51150 :-)

keep up the good work :-)

I'm gonna try and work out how you did you round the wood balls, if you find dynamite or the other 2 birds please let me know :-)

The wooden ball is wood object 7 i think in that file. in fact i think i called it ball. so should be easy to find in the code.


and yeah pyramid was designed with that in mind. i had the balls closer to start with but i just could not do it in 1 go. but on shot one i nudged one ball and on second shot got them both going, so i knew to move them apart. it migth have been possibel originally but a lot trikkier



And i just loved OhPiggywhereArtThough

cgarvie 2010-01-26 13:21

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by stobbsc (Post 495443)
Levels are great. my scores are above.
One comment though is that some of your piggies are actually not sitting on the platforms correctly so when the level starts they drop down a tiny bit and some of them are getting injured before you actually fire your first bird.

Otherwise awesome stuff :-)



Ah yeah. idecided to just leave them as it didnt matter on that level.But at one point in Drop. i had the wodden slats vibrating, and on occasion it would just kill one pig without doing a thing

stobbsc 2010-01-26 14:22

Re: [Maemo 5] Angry Birds Level Editor?
 
1 Attachment(s)
Cool my next level is ready.
http://static.pixelpipe.com/cdbeca0c...3e6fccb8_m.jpg

took loads of tweaking and loads of playing to try and finish this level in 1 go. My max score is 42910.

good luck and enjoy.
Any comments are always welcome :-)

ewan 2010-01-26 14:26

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by cgarvie (Post 494979)
cant see them ever being in repositories. Thats beyond me.

The traditional approach to this sort of thing in Linux distributions is to release the stuff/code in whatever form you feel most comfortable (though tarballs would be good), and let someone else worry about the packaging.

It would help to have some clarity on the licensing of the new levels; anything that's a modified version of an original level is probably not going to be distributable, but anything that's original probably would be. It would make the position of potential packagers easier if you could slap a suitable licence statement on them, preferably using a well-know Free software licence. That way any packages could just pick up the licence from the level files themselves.

cgarvie 2010-01-26 14:39

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by ewan (Post 495548)
The traditional approach to this sort of thing in Linux distributions is to release the stuff/code in whatever form you feel most comfortable (though tarballs would be good), and let someone else worry about the packaging.

It would help to have some clarity on the licensing of the new levels; anything that's a modified version of an original level is probably not going to be distributable, but anything that's original probably would be. It would make the position of potential packagers easier if you could slap a suitable licence statement on them, preferably using a well-know Free software licence. That way any packages could just pick up the licence from the level files themselves.

Mikka , care to comment, i know your happy with us creating them, what about packaging them up.
Totaly your call. I know your hopping to integrate custom levels, so dont want to step on toes.

Just stop me if im doign somthing your not happy with. but hopfully ive understood you rigth and youve been happy with my Fake pack2. Is packaging up more than that ok, or just leave it at tar file in this thread.

Miika 2010-01-26 14:51

Re: [Maemo 5] Angry Birds Level Editor?
 
The biggest issue is that before we provide any officially supported way for playing user created content you will need to overwrite our levels with modified files. As far as I know two packages can't contain same file so that would create a conflict, preventing the latter package from being installed altogether. I fully support you making custom levels and sharing them but I can't really give my approval for making a package that installs in /opt/rovio/ hierarchy breaking our own level packs.

stobbsc 2010-01-26 15:00

Re: [Maemo 5] Angry Birds Level Editor?
 
1 Attachment(s)
I think I found a bug or something wierd going on.

On this level that I am busy building while testing I notice that if you know the top wooden ball and it rolls towards the end of the screen, it actually hits something invisible?? so instead of dropping down to the piggy, it gets stuck or bounces in mid air.

Could someone test this and confirm what I am seeing...

P.S I still managed to finish it in one go, but I'm not sure I want to continue building this level if I can't fixed the invisible object :-(

stobbsc 2010-01-26 15:37

Re: [Maemo 5] Angry Birds Level Editor?
 
Hi Miika,

I know this a lot to ask and probably gonna be a NO, but worth asking.

Is there any chance that Rovio could supply us with a list of the various objects that can be used?
e.g small box, long box, dynamite etc etc.
Or is this simply something we going to have to work out ourselves?

Also just wanted to check if anyone is actually working on a gui for a level editor?

Miika 2010-01-26 16:38

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by stobbsc (Post 495663)
Hi Miika,
Is there any chance that Rovio could supply us with a list of the various objects that can be used?

They are all listed in the blocks.lua file.

Quote:

Originally Posted by stobbsc (Post 495663)
Also just wanted to check if anyone is actually working on a gui for a level editor?

We have plans regarding an official level editor but I can't promise or even give any details yet before we finalize our plans.

stobbsc 2010-01-26 16:39

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by Miika (Post 495753)
They are all listed in the blocks.lua file.



We have plans regarding an official level editor but I can't promise or even give any details yet before we finalize our plans.

Thanks for the reply :-)

cgarvie 2010-01-26 17:39

Re: [Maemo 5] Angry Birds Level Editor?
 
1 Attachment(s)
Here the next one RollOverMissPiggy

i managed this with 3 birds , but it took me ages to do. Let me know if you manage it in less than 3 and how you managed it please.

Miika 2010-01-26 18:43

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by cgarvie (Post 495849)
Here the next one RollOverMissPiggy

i managed this with 3 birds , but it took me ages to do. Let me know if you manage it in less than 3 and how you managed it please.

Two birds, score 37170. :)

cgarvie 2010-01-26 19:02

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by stobbsc (Post 495607)
I think I found a bug or something wierd going on.

On this level that I am busy building while testing I notice that if you know the top wooden ball and it rolls towards the end of the screen, it actually hits something invisible?? so instead of dropping down to the piggy, it gets stuck or bounces in mid air.

Could someone test this and confirm what I am seeing...

P.S I still managed to finish it in one go, but I'm not sure I want to continue building this level if I can't fixed the invisible object :-(


im not seeing an issue but im not sure im following you,

can your expalin a bit more your problem

forcer 2010-01-26 19:07

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by stobbsc (Post 495663)
Hi Miika,

Also just wanted to check if anyone is actually working on a gui for a level editor?

Yeah, slowly but it is being developed.

cgarvie 2010-01-27 07:13

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by Miika (Post 495959)
Two birds, score 37170. :)

Bah. Ive tried and i tried and i still can only do it with 3 birds.

stobbsc 2010-01-27 08:28

Re: [Maemo 5] Angry Birds Level Editor?
 
the issue with the invisible object seems to be gone. must have just been my phone.
i like your last level.
it takes me 3 birds and score 32680. i played it for about an hour he he he

entwisi 2010-01-27 21:46

Re: [Maemo 5] Angry Birds Level Editor?
 
sorry to appear thick,

I've got teh level pack with 3 new levels in place but can't for teh life in me seem to work out what level numbers are in use and what number is 'next'.

I've tried putting pyramid.txt in and renaming it to Level1.lua etc up to 20 but each time I start up I just get the same 3 levels.

Can someone point me in teh correct direction please I would be eternally grateful!

Many Thanks

PS< to Miika, I'm another who is eagerly awaiting an opportunity to buy the 'official' level pack, PLEASE see if there is another way for us to get it, paypal, etc, whatever it takes!

cgarvie 2010-01-28 06:14

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by entwisi (Post 498346)
sorry to appear thick,

I've got teh level pack with 3 new levels in place but can't for teh life in me seem to work out what level numbers are in use and what number is 'next'.

I've tried putting pyramid.txt in and renaming it to Level1.lua etc up to 20 but each time I start up I just get the same 3 levels.

Can someone point me in teh correct direction please I would be eternally grateful!

Many Thanks

PS< to Miika, I'm another who is eagerly awaiting an opportunity to buy the 'official' level pack, PLEASE see if there is another way for us to get it, paypal, etc, whatever it takes!



Theres a post earlier in the thread that maps the levels to the level file names

DaSilva 2010-01-28 08:43

Re: [Maemo 5] Angry Birds Level Editor?
 
Do you mean http://talk.maemo.org/showpost.php?p...9&postcount=40 ? If yes, how to use it for example if you want to install one of those new levels for level 4 of pack2?

cgarvie 2010-01-28 09:41

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by DaSilva (Post 499017)
Do you mean http://talk.maemo.org/showpost.php?p...9&postcount=40 ? If yes, how to use it for example if you want to install one of those new levels for level 4 of pack2?



1-21 pack1
22-42 pack2 so 2-4 is 25
-> 0067C8 41C60600 [028] loadk 25 27 ; "Level24"

so copy over file Level24.lua


But with Luck tonight im gonna package all the released one up. into a new tar

pelago 2010-01-28 09:59

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by Miika (Post 495590)
The biggest issue is that before we provide any officially supported way for playing user created content you will need to overwrite our levels with modified files. As far as I know two packages can't contain same file so that would create a conflict, preventing the latter package from being installed altogether. I fully support you making custom levels and sharing them but I can't really give my approval for making a package that installs in /opt/rovio/ hierarchy breaking our own level packs.

Maybe someone could create a little launcher app that would ask the user whether they wanted to play the original levels or custom levels. If custom is chosen, it temporarily overwrites the levels in /opt/rovio/, launches the game, then when the game quits it puts everything back as it was originally.

entwisi 2010-01-28 11:19

Re: [Maemo 5] Angry Birds Level Editor?
 
Many Thanks guys, I'd missed that but now all sorted and enjoying teh new levels, I'll try and build some if I get time!

stobbsc 2010-01-28 11:34

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by pelago (Post 499083)
Maybe someone could create a little launcher app that would ask the user whether they wanted to play the original levels or custom levels. If custom is chosen, it temporarily overwrites the levels in /opt/rovio/, launches the game, then when the game quits it puts everything back as it was originally.

That's a great idea.
Would make switching between levels much faster.
Although at the moment, I very rarely find myself playing angrybirds WITHOUT having x-term open.

Also would anyone be interested in creating a basic webpage for custom levels so people can record scores?
I'll try and see if I can create an editable page with screen shots on my website, but might be nice to have a dedicated Angry birds website for this?
Any ideas?

cgarvie 2010-01-29 12:40

Re: [Maemo 5] Angry Birds Level Editor?
 
Is 1.4e+6 to high a high score, as that what i just score on one of my custom levels(in work)


opps

stobbsc 2010-01-29 12:41

Re: [Maemo 5] Angry Birds Level Editor?
 
lol that is pretty high, but makes me very interested in playing this new level of yours :-) Is it finished yet?

cgarvie 2010-01-29 12:54

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by stobbsc (Post 500816)
lol that is pretty high, but makes me very interested in playing this new level of yours :-) Is it finished yet?

Its been longest in development, as like all my levels its got a little bit of sillyness. that i just cant get right

but ive also been learnign lua. so i now have a catapult and bird object that i can move the whole lot by just changing the 1 x.y co-ord

stobbsc 2010-01-29 13:00

Re: [Maemo 5] Angry Birds Level Editor?
 
ooh thanks very good :-) Glad you learning more about the editing.

Really looking forward to more levels, sorry that I haven't done anymore but I been really busy the last few days.

I also haven't managed to work out a way for people to submit high scores yet, but will keep thinking about that. We might have to have that you do it by submitting a screen shot as proof or something not sure yet.

cgarvie 2010-01-29 13:05

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by stobbsc (Post 500843)
ooh thanks very good :-) Glad you learning more about the editing.

Really looking forward to more levels, sorry that I haven't done anymore but I been really busy the last few days.

I also haven't managed to work out a way for people to submit high scores yet, but will keep thinking about that. We might have to have that you do it by submitting a screen shot as proof or something not sure yet.


my next one will be worth looking at to steal some of the coding bits.

Yeah i hope a few more people try making one, and roll onthe editor. ive got soem stuff for that todo thisweekend

but as only about 25 people are downloading the extra levels, there not as many people playing it as i thought


as for high scores. its easy for me to fake any score :-)
so trust it would have to be

entwisi 2010-01-29 15:37

Re: [Maemo 5] Angry Birds Level Editor?
 
One reason why they aren't may be due to this thread being in Games. I rarely ventured in here and only found it when googling for extra levels. it may be worth a post in teh standard N900 forum to point people here or even an "Idiots guide to adding our custom levels to Angry Birds" type post


have we got a tar file of all custom levels yet or shall I try and do it tonight?

bullion87 2010-01-29 16:40

Re: World of Goo port: a call to action
 
Can someone make a wiki page? or a little tutorial how to install these extra level :D? thank you. I got lost after reading all the page xD

bullion87 2010-01-29 16:40

Re: [Maemo 5] Angry Birds Level Editor?
 
Can someone make a wiki page? or give some tutorial how to install these extra levels :D? I got lost after reading all 15 pages xD

t7g 2010-01-29 16:57

Re: [Maemo 5] Angry Birds Level Editor?
 
Quote:

Originally Posted by bullion87 (Post 501206)
Can someone make a wiki page? or give some tutorial how to install these extra levels :D? I got lost after reading all 15 pages xD

I explained it back on page 5 I think, here-> http://talk.maemo.org/showpost.php?p...6&postcount=49

cgarvie 2010-01-29 18:45

Re: [Maemo 5] Angry Birds Level Editor?
 
a new tar of the 6-7levels definitly this weekend. id do it now but im nearly there with my next level. Max score is looking to be 1000000 ish though. so its gonna trash the score for what ever level i put it in place of.

cgarvie 2010-01-29 18:59

Re: [Maemo 5] Angry Birds Level Editor?
 
1 Attachment(s)
Ok this isnt the Huge High score one, as i had a brain wave (and i dont want to put the high score on in the pack) So this is kind of based on the the one to come and its called Birdhouse in my soul.

again if you like it or dont, please feed back. id like more feed back on others as well. Or if you dont want to write just hit thanks so i know people want more.


UPDATE
i replaced the file.

its only change in camera angles, and put a stand under the catapult
playing level should be identical

cgarvie 2010-01-30 08:54

Re: [Maemo 5] Angry Birds Level Editor?
 
1 Attachment(s)
OK here it is. Meteor Shower. This one has a high score of about 614100 well thats my SCORE :-)


I have had to gzip this one as the files too big.

due to this massive score . I dont plan to put this one in the tar, unless enough people specificly say it should be included.


The plan originally was that the longer you took the higher the score but the harder it was to complete.

but i discovered that the level continues even after all pigs are dead untill all objects stop moving.

so it wasnt quite what i wanted. but its not to bad in the end


Those of you looking at creating levels, might want to look at code as ive used loops and created groups so. if i move the x,y of one of the bird houses the whole structre moves. including the pig inside.

cgarvie 2010-01-30 15:09

Re: [Maemo 5] Angry Birds Level Editor?
 
1 Attachment(s)
ok here if it works from the n900 is the replacement pack2. unzip and untar file and copy all file in mypack dir to
/home/opt/rovio/angrybirds/data/levels/pack2

10 levels in there
up and over
3 little pigs
through the wall
mind the steps
drop
pyramid
oh piggy where art thou
bounce left right
roll over miss piggy
birdhouse of my soul

cgarvie 2010-02-01 12:48

Re: [Maemo 5] Angry Birds Level Editor?
 
I see the editor got a manrion in the Maemo weekly news.

I wonder if thats why the normal download of about 20 people per level has shot up to 36 for the tar.


Thanks to people who thanked me :-)
if anyones struggling to get them working (ie if you dont understand tar and such,or any issue for that matter just drop me a line)


and since quite a few people have not got the 10 levels.

Which are your favorite 2.

Mine is the Meteor_shower (not in pack due to its insane high score) and bounce left right

stobbsc 2010-02-01 12:52

Re: [Maemo 5] Angry Birds Level Editor?
 
Hey cgarvie, good work :-)

I'm glad the thread got a mention in the Weekly news letter :-)
I haven't tried your last level yet, but will def give it a go tonight :-0

I'm also very happy that you like "Bounce left right" level :-)

BillyTheFish 2010-02-01 12:55

Re: [Maemo 5] Angry Birds Level Editor?
 
Just to clarify a couple of things with replacement pack 2:

1) Do we need to have downloaded the official add-on pack from the Ovi store to get it to work? -I want to but can't due to the current Ovi Store problems.

2) Will the pack overwrite existing, original levels / high scores? If so, is there any way to get them back or back them up afterwards?

3) Will the pack cause any problems with the new official levels when they come back on sale?

Thanks for everyone's work on this, it's a really great game.

BillyTheFish 2010-02-01 12:56

Re: [Maemo 5] Angry Birds Level Editor?
 
Oh, and, is there any chance you could add in Meteor Shower or have an alternate pack with all the additional levels regardless of highscores?


All times are GMT. The time now is 09:55.

vBulletin® Version 3.8.8